We're almost one month away from Health Promotion Ontario’s Annual
Conference! This year, the theme is “Health e-Connections: Innovate
Technologies in Health Promotion”. The conference will examine the
digitization of health promotion in preventing illness and reducing injury.
Numerous examples of innovative health promotion technologies will be
presented and discussed demonstrating their impact and effectiveness on
changing behaviour. The conference will also address how technology has
improved the social determinants of health in Ontario and beyond.
Keynote speakers:
Dr. Joe Cafazzo, Centre Lead – Centre for Global e-Health Innovation
Dr. Geoff Fernie, Researcher and Professor – University Health Network
The conference will include 6 different breakout sessions that will have a
variety of presentations discussing and demonstrating examples of various
health promotion technologies used reduce disease and injury. The
presentations will also address the impact of health promotion technologies
on the social determinants of health.
